A self-driving rover that tracks a black line, dodges walls, and ferries goods across the room. Built on a STEM kit with optical sensors and custom Python.


A Tkinter desktop app that scores any password live and generates a stronger one on demand. Three weeks from blank file to shipped.


A maze you steer with hand gestures through a webcam. Recognition window tracks 21 hand points; the beetle moves where the palm leans.


A Python STEM Board reads a 3-axis accelerometer in real time. Cross the threshold and the board buzzes the phone before the shake stops.

A Scratch game where the player hunts a hidden ball on a soccer field with hot and cold hints, then takes the shot at the end.

A two-player Scratch take on the playground classic, with sprite reactions, scoring, and a beachside backdrop the kid drew first.
